Sustainability

Development

Framework

In 2014,

the SET Board of Governors approved

the Sustainability Development Framework, involving

“SustainableGrowth 2020” long-termgoals and strategy,

in linewith stakeholders’ expectations. The Sustainability

Development Framework was designed by analyzing

the case studies and conducting comparative analysis of

sustainability development of leading stock exchanges

in foreign markets, especially the stock markets that

are members of the Dow Jones Sustainability Indices

(DJSI), as well as the stock exchanges participating

in the SSE Initiative. The framework also focused on

sustainability standards and principles, notably the UN

Global Compact, ISO 26000, sustainability reporting

framework under the Global Reporting Initiative (GRI),

among others. All the data and information have been

examined, discussed and finalized as Sustainability

Development Framework in SET’s context, so as to

meet the stakeholders’ expectations, which will be

used as a guideline to determine material aspects and

Sustainability Development Roadmap in 2015.
